Oh it wasn't really idle related, drive-ability was..... horrible to say the least. AFR would fluctuate from off the scale rich to off the scale lean, sometimes with complete injector cut. My tuner logged it on like 400 ft of road and it was ridiculous how much noise the sensor was showing, sometimes even vacuum levels that were impossible.

I guess we're getting a bit OT, but Aaron@ER who has installed a ton of these suggested to me that ~2-3% of their installed Omni 4-bar sensors have failed, so its real, but not huge. Perhaps he'll chime in on specifics. I carry a spare.
